StarkWare, a prominent blockchain company, has launched STARK Two (S-two), a groundbreaking zero-knowledge (ZK) prover designed to enhance privacy and verification capabilities on everyday devices such as smartphones, laptops, and web browsers. This innovation promises to unlock new possibilities for secure and efficient applications across a wide range of industries.
What is STARK Two (S-two)?
STARK Two (S-two) is a zero-knowledge prover that enables users to generate complex cryptographic proofs directly from their devices. This eliminates the need to rely on centralized servers or cloud infrastructure, resulting in faster and more private interactions. The technology leverages STARKs (Scalable, Transparent ARguments of Knowledge), a type of ZK-proof known for its scalability and security.
Key Features and Benefits
- Enhanced Privacy: Generate ZK-proofs locally on devices, ensuring sensitive data remains private.
- Faster Performance: Eliminate reliance on servers, enabling quicker verification and interaction.
- Scalability: STARKs technology allows for efficient processing of large amounts of data.
- Accessibility: Runs on CPUs, GPUs, and soon, web browsers, making it accessible to a wider range of devices.
How STARK Two Works
The core principle behind S-two lies in its ability to create a cryptographic proof that a certain computation was performed correctly without revealing the underlying data. Imagine proving you know the solution to a complex puzzle without revealing the solution itself. This is achieved through intricate mathematical algorithms that generate a proof verifiable by others, ensuring integrity without compromising confidentiality.
Here’s a simplified breakdown:
- The User Computes: The user performs a computation on their device.
- The Prover Generates a Proof: S-two generates a ZK-proof based on the computation.
- The Verifier Validates: A verifier can quickly and efficiently validate the proof without needing to re-run the computation or access the original data.
Real-World Applications of S-two
The implications of S-two extend far beyond just blockchain. StarkWare highlights several key application areas:
- Private Transactions: Enable secure financial transactions without revealing sensitive information like account balances.
- ZK-Based Identity: Verify identity without disclosing personal details, safeguarding user privacy.
- Verifiable Artificial Intelligence: Ensure the integrity and reliability of AI models by providing verifiable proof of their computations.
- Offline Gaming Achievements: Gamers can play offline and subsequently generate cryptographic proof of their achievements.
- Supply Chain Management: Prove the authenticity and origin of products throughout the supply chain.
StarkWare’s Performance Breakthrough
StarkWare claims that S-two is 39 times faster than previous ZK-proving solutions. This performance boost is crucial for enabling real-time applications and smoother user experiences. The increased speed stems from optimizations in the underlying algorithms and hardware acceleration.
Adoption and Integration
Several projects within the ZK ecosystem have already begun adopting S-two, including:
- Kakarot: Using S-two inside ETHProofs to generate Ethereum block proofs more efficiently.
- Nexus: Standardizing RISC-V traces to align with S-two’s architecture.
- ZAN and AntChain OpenLabs: Adding GPU acceleration to further enhance the prover’s performance.
StarkWare’s Vision for the Future
Eli Ben-Sasson, StarkWare co-founder and CEO, envisions S-two as a catalyst for a new wave of ZK applications. He emphasizes that the technology empowers users to wield the power of ZK-proofs directly from their own devices.
Oren Katz, StarkWare chief operating officer, believes that S-two represents a significant step towards bringing zero-knowledge technology into the mainstream, enabling privacy-preserving features in various aspects of daily life.
Ethereum and the Push for Privacy
The development of S-two aligns with Ethereum’s ongoing efforts to enhance privacy. Vitalik Buterin, co-founder of Ethereum, has outlined a roadmap for implementing privacy-enhancing features across the Ethereum ecosystem, including wallets and DeFi applications.
Conclusion
StarkWare’s STARK Two (S-two) represents a significant advancement in zero-knowledge proving technology. By bringing ZK-proofs to everyday devices, S-two has the potential to revolutionize privacy and security across various industries, paving the way for a more secure and user-centric digital future.